She’s from Another Planet

Seok-min, a perennial job seeker, is being forced by his parents to do something about it after reducing the financial support they have been providing to him to a few dozen dollar a month. In despair, he decides to while the time away in a nearby park. There, he notices Na-eun, a charming and quirky young woman sporting a helmet adorned with a spoon who spends her time sitting there, trying to communicate with aliens. After much difficulty trying to connect with her, he finally gets her to not use pepper spray against him and tell her story. Na-eun would want him to believe that she comes from a distant star in the universe and that she is bound to return to her celestial home. Infatuated with her, Seok-min believes in her unconventional tale, having himself experienced an encounter of the third kind when he was a child, and offers his help. As they gradually grow closer, Seok-min realizes that he is not willing to let her return to the stars.
The film not only marks Koo Sang-beom's entry into feature filmmaking but is also a heartwarming and uplifting movie that embraces what Gu coined as the "escape Earth romance” genre. As the two protagonists cautiously approach each other and open their hearts, showing that their worries and issues are not so “alien” to us, the narrative delves into more profound issues that will resonate with younger generations as we discover the characters’ past. Gu wanted She's from Another Planet to provide as much solace as inspiration and hope for a more compassionate and peaceful world. Lead actor Baek Seo-bin could be seen in The Policeman’s Lineage, while his female counterpart Shin Yeon-suh was first known as a member of K-pop girl band Gugudan and has since been pursuing an acting career, mainly on television.
